Mumbai Indians (MI):

They were the first to get eliminated from the Playoffs race. They are currently at the bottom of the points table with 8 points in 13 matches. This will be their last match and they definitely wanted to end that on a good note. They are the only team who is yet to touch the double digit points in the points table. Throughout this season except Bumrah, Suryakumar, Tilak and little bit Rohit none of the other players show determination in the field. Due to lack of team combination they are on the bottom of the chart. 

Rohit Sharma at the start of the season looked a little confident with the bat as he got a couple of good knocks. Among those he got a brilliant century against CSK. But in his last 7 innings he has a strike rate of 104 which is generally a worry for the team. But he carries a huge experience and might be seen destroying the rope in the last match. Ishan Kishan on the other hand only managed 306 runs with a strike rate of 153. He only got one half-century to his name and that came against RCB.  

Tilak Varma has shown some consistency with the bat and has scored most runs for the team. He has in total 416 runs this season till now, in which 3 half-centuries were included. He has a strike rate of 149.64. Suryakumar Yadav on the other hand with a strike rate of 169.95 has 345 runs in which he has hit one century and three half-centuries. He is performing constantly with the bat. 

Skipper Hardik Pandya has played miserably this season with the bat as he got only 200 runs in 12 innings. He didn’t get any 50+ knocks yet and the best was 46 runs which came against DC. With the bowl he had little decent stats as he got 11 wickets. Tim David, the hard hitter of the team, 241 runs with the bat. He is also not consistent with the power hitting in the death overs. 

Jasprit Bumrah is the leading wicket-taker of the team with 20 wickets to his name. He is providing some lethal deliveries due to which his economy is 6.48 and batters find him difficult in most of the matches. He is mostly seen consistent with his line and length. Gerald Coetzee has 13 wickets to his name in 10 innings with an economy of 10.18. 

The remaining bowlers didn’t provide any valuable contribution to the team. Piyush Chawla has 10 wickets to his name with an economy of 9.13.

Lucknow Super Giants (LSG):

Till the mid of the season, they were moving towards an easy qualification but after the mid season it became a little tough and they now have very little chance to make their place into the playoffs. The main issue arose when Mayank Yadav ruled out from the tournament as he was frontline bowler of the team this season. Their bowling is their main weakness due to which they are standing at the 7th place with 12 points in 13 matches.

Skipper KL Rahul is leading the team in runs department with 465 runs in 13 matches with a strike rate of 136.36. He has 3 fifties to his name and the best came against CSK where he scored 82 runs. He didn’t get much support from the others in the opening as Quinton de Kock lacked the runs in the 2nd half of the season. De Kock has only 250 runs in 11 innings and has three half-centuries to his name. 

Marcus Stoinis provided the team with valuable runs and wickets in both the departments. With 360 runs he got 1 century and 2 half centuries while in his bowling he has 4 wickets to his name. Nicholas Pooran has shown huge dependability to the team in the death overs as he scored 424 runs with an average of 60.57. He scored two 50+ knocks till now. 

Ayush Badoni has scored 213 runs including 2 half-centuries while Deepak Hooda scored 134 runs in 8 innings. Krunal Pandya has not been much consistent with the bat but with the bowl he has taken 5 wickets with an economy of 7.79. 

Naveen-ul-Haq is leading the team with 12 wickets to his name and his economy close to 10 (9.91). He played in 9 matches and has an average of 26.83. Ravid Bishnoi has taken 8 wickets with an economy of 8.72.

Pitch Report:

The match will be played at Wankhede stadium, Mumbai. Due to  small boundaries many fours and sixes were seen in this season. A high scoring match is expected and chasing might be a good option here.                                                  

Weather Report:

The weather is expected to be sunny throughout the day as the temperature will touch 33 degree celsius during the daytime while it will slow down to 29 degree celsius during night. There is a slight 10% chance of rain but it will not affect the match much. Humidity will be quite high and is expected to be around 70%.
